Note
When the housing is rotated, the direction of polarization changes and hence the
influence of the false echo on the measured value. Please keep this in mind when
mounting or making changes later.
Reference point
The centre of the antenna lens is the beginning of the measuring range and at the
same time the reference point for the min./max. adjustment, see following diagram:

Installation position
When mounting the device, keep a distance of at least 200 mm (7.874 in) from the
vessel wall. If the device is installed in the center of dished or round vessel tops,
multiple echoes can arise. However, these can be suppressed by an appropriate
adjustment (see chapter " Set up").
If you cannot maintain this distance, you should carry out a auto false echo
suppression during setup. This applies particularly if buildup on the vessel wall is
expected. In such cases, we recommend repeating the auto false echo suppression at
a later date with existing buildup.
